    Finnish Physicians throughout the Times In 2016 there were 28,565 licensed physicians in Finland. And 50 specialties, from which to choose or skip it. These physicians are trained in one of the five faculties of medicine. In Finland, you can study medicine in the towns of Helsinki, Tampere, Turku, Kuopio and Oulu.     Rosicrucianism is a philosophical secret society said to have been founded in late medieval Germany by Christian Rosenkreuz. It holds a doctrine or theology "built on esoteric truths of the ancient past", which, "concealed from the average man, provide insight into nature, the physical universe and the spiritual realm."     A general practitioner (GP) is a medical practitioner who treats acute and chronic illnesses and provides preventive care and health education to patients.General practitioners intend to practise a holistic approach that takes into consideration the biological, psychological and social factors relevant to the care of their patients.
